EE1C1 Linear Circuits A

Topics: Circuit theory course for first year EE students, Part 1

This course deals with the calculation of voltages, currents and power in electric circuits with current and voltage sources, resistors, inductors and capacitors. The basic components, different calculation methods and first order circuits are introduced in the first part, EE1C1.

An important part of the first part of Linear Circuits (EE1C1) is a practicum. Here the student learns to read a circuit diagram, to build and engineer an electrical circuit, and to test an electric circuit dealing with real measurements.
